Dmitry Grishin is a technology executive and investor widely known as the founder and CEO of the robotics and venture firm Grishin Robotics. His long career in internet products, robotics, and early-stage venture investing has positioned him as a leading voice in the consumer robotics and startup ecosystems.
Grishin’s influence extends across online services, hardware innovation, and startup mentorship, shaping how robotics companies are funded and scaled. Understanding his background and professional trajectory is essential for anyone tracking robotics, consumer technology, and impact investing.

Early Career and Mail.ru Influence
Grishin’s career took off at Mail.ru, where he led critical product and business initiatives that helped establish the company as a dominant force in Russian internet services. His work in user growth, product management, and strategic operations provided the foundation for his later ventures in robotics and investment.
Robotics Investment and Product Building
Vision for Mass-Market Robotics
At Grishin Robotics, he focuses on practical robotics solutions designed for everyday users rather than niche industrial applications. The firm invests in and incubates companies that prioritize accessibility, affordability, and real-world usability.
Portfolio Companies and Strategic Impact
Through Grishin Robotics, he has supported ventures in home robotics, AI-enabled devices, and service robotics. This targeted portfolio approach has accelerated product development and market entry for several emerging robotics brands.
Current Activities and Market Presence
Today, Grishin remains active in deal sourcing, portfolio governance, and public engagement around robotics trends. His commentary on technology adoption and market timing is frequently referenced by industry analysts and media covering consumer automation.
